As the Chairman of Malachi Place of Safety, a safe home in Cape Town for abandoned and abused children, I’ve witnessed firsthand how the support of a caring community makes a difference. Over the years, we have had amazing support from FIA Tygerberg Branch, Leppard, EasyEquities, and many other people and brands in the industry.

We got a new van

One of our biggest challenges at Malachi in 2024 was making sure our kids could get to school, activities and medical appointments safely. And just when we needed it most, Leppard, one of Lombard Insurance Company’s underwriting managers, stepped in to help us buy a van.

For our kids the van is a symbol of freedom, opportunity and security.
